The Government has invited one hundred beneficiaries, along with their spouses, under the National SC-ST Hub (NSSH) Scheme as special guests to witness the Independence Day ceremony at the Red Fort in New Delhi tomorrow. These beneficiaries are from both rural and urban areas, representing various states, including six North Eastern states and six Union Territories. Union Minister for Micro, Small and Medium Enterprises Jitan Ram Manjhi and Minister of State for MSME Shobha Karandlaje will also host a lunch on Independence Day in honour of the special guests. They will also be visiting historic monuments in Delhi. The NSSH Scheme was launched by Prime Minister Narendra Modi in 2016 with the objective of promoting entrepreneurship among the Scheduled Castes (SC) and Scheduled Tribes (ST), and to fulfil the mandated four percent procurement from Scheduled Caste and Scheduled Tribe-owned Micro and Small Enterprises under the Public Procurement Policy. At present, 1.48 lakh SC and ST entrepreneurs are availing benefits under the NSSH Scheme.
